DEPARTMENT
FOR CHILD PROTECTION AND FAMILY SUPPORT — CHILDREN IN CARE
713. Hon STEPHEN DAWSON to the
Minister for Child Protection:
I refer to children in care in
Western Australia.
(1) On what date
each month does the Department for Child Protection and Family Support do a
headcount on the number of children in the care of the chief executive officer?
(2) On what date
each month does the department calculate the number of child protection cases
in each district?

AnswerView source ↗
I thank the member for some notice
of the question.
(1) The number of
children in the care of the chief executive officer of the Department for Child
Protection and Family Support is calculated on the last day of each month.
(2) The number of
cases used by the department to analyse workload is calculated on the first
Friday of each month.
